Transaction 28c15a59ca38b92c32e79cf5ce4af2ab4ede6d98ea79a7df9a649efd78be1d15

1 Input
2 Outputs
  • 28c15a59ca38b92c32e79cf5ce4af2ab4ede6d98ea79a7df9a649efd78be1d15:0
  • value  448518085
    address  3Fk851vTzSmFQrR6mLTfN3odABKNWYSsVM
  • 28c15a59ca38b92c32e79cf5ce4af2ab4ede6d98ea79a7df9a649efd78be1d15:1
  • value  40291555
    address  1CnNzt2vyep6AJyb8GXp4hzk8ejiSb8L44